    AMD Unveils New Family of GPUs: Radeon R5, R7, R9 With BF 4 Preorder Bundle
    MojoKid writes "AMD has just announced a full suite of new GPUs based on its Graphics Core Next (GCN) architecture. The Radeon R5, R7, and R9 families are the new product lines aimed at mainstream, performance, and high-end gaming, respectively. Specs on the new cards are still limited, but we know that the highest-end R9 290X is a six-billion transistor GPU with more than 300GB/s of memory bandwidth and prominent support for 4K gaming. The R5 series will start at $89, with 1GB of RAM. The R7 260X will hit $139 with 2GB of RAM, the R9 270X and 280X appear to replace the current Radeon 7950 and 7970 with price points at $199 and $299, and 2GB/3GB of RAM, and then the R9 290X, at an unannounced price point and 4GB of RAM. AMD is also offering a limited preorder pack, that offers Battlefield 4 license combined with the graphics cards, which should go on sale in the very near future. Finally, AMD is also debuting a new positional and 3D spatial audio engine in conjunction with GenAudio dubbed 'AstoundSound,' but they're only making it available on the R9 290X, R9 280X, and the R9 270X."

    Bill Gates Acknowledges Ctrl+Alt+Del Was a Mistake
    theodp writes "If he'd had his druthers, Bill Gates told a Harvard audience, Ctrl+Alt+Del would never have seen the light of day. However, an IBM keyboard designer didn't want to give Microsoft a single button to start things up, and thus the iconic three-finger-salute was born."

    Undiscovered Country of HFT: FPGA JIT Ethernet Packet Assembly
    michaelmalak writes "In a technique that reminds me of the just-in-time torpedo engineering of Star Trek VI: The Undiscovered Country, a company called Argon Design has "developed a high performance trading system" that puts an FPGA — and FPGA-based trading algorithms — right in the Ethernet switch. And it isn't just to cut down on switch/computer latency — they actually start assembling and sending out the start of an Ethernet packet simultaneously with receiving and decoding incoming price quotation Ethernet packets, and decide on the fly what to put in the outgoing buy/sell Ethernet packet. They call these techniques 'inline parsing' and 'pre-emption.'"

    The MinnowBoard is a Low-Cost, Open Hardware Single-Board Computer (Video)
    Out in the Northeast Texas town of Ft. Worth, a company called CircuitCo started making something they called the BeagleBoard -- an open source hardware single-board computer for educators and experimenters. Now, with help and support from Intel, they're making and supporting the Atom-based MinnowBoard, which is also open source, and comes with Angstrom Linux to help experimenters get started with it. David Anders is the Senior Embedded Systems Engineer at CircuitCo. Slashdot's Timothy Lord met David at LinuxCon North America 2013 in New Orleans and made this video of him talking about the recently-released MinnowBoard and the more mature BeagleBoard.

    Malware Now Hiding In Graphics Cards
    mask.of.sanity writes "Researchers are closing in on a means to detect previously undetectable stealthy malware that resides in peripherals like graphics and network cards. The malware was developed by the same researchers and targeted host runtime memory using direct memory access provided to hardware devices. They said the malware was a 'highly critical threat to system security and integrity' and could not be detected by any operating system."

    New Solar Cell Sets Record For Energy Efficiency
    Lucas123 writes "After three years of work, German and French researchers have achieved a new world record on converting sunlight to energy through a photovoltaic cell, achieving a 44.7% rate of efficiency, which was measured at a concentration of 297 suns. The efficiency rating means the solar cell collects 44.7% of the sun's spectrum's energy, from ultraviolet to the infrared spectrum, which is converted into electrical energy. The team of researchers said the technology places them on the path to achieving their roadmap of 50% efficiency in solar energy conversion."
